Hi, my old laptop has died, and I need to set up my ipod on my new one, can I do this without losing all the music on it, as some of them are from old cd's I no longer have??
Hi, my laptop died recently, and I have purchased a new one, I want to connect my ipod to it to synch to Itunes but I don't want to lose everything on it, as some are cd's I no longer have, is there a way of synching without losing everything x
Your iPod is designed to sync with only one iTunes library at a time. It will recognize the iTunes library on the new PC as a new library. If you sync the iPod with this new library, all content will be erased from the iPod and replaced with what is in the new library. So what you will want to do is copy everything from the iPod to your new iTunes library on your PC first.
See this older post from another forum member Zevoneer covering the different methods and software available to assist you with the task of copying content from your iPod back to your PC and into iTunes.

I've had my iPod classic for some time now, and up to now have been connecting it to my laptop to sync any downloaded tunes from iTunes. Unfortunately, the laptop has died and I'm thinking of buying a iPad.....but how do I now get any songs downloaded from iTunes to my iPod?
If an iPod is set to update automatically it will be associated with a particular library. If you connect that iPod to a different computer or a different library on the same computer you get the the message you are referring to. "The iPod "iPod Name"is linked to another another iTunes music library. Do you want to change the link to this iTunes music library and replace all existing songs and playlists on this iPod with those from this library". To use an iPod on multiple computers you change the update method to "manually manage songs and playlists". You can also use multiple iPods on a single computer so you will be able to connect both of your iPods to your existing iTunes. Connect the new iPod and follow the on screen instructions, iTunes will open and update your iPod.
For info:
The iPod offers three ways to transfer music from your computer. You can select one of the following update modes from the iPod Preferences menu in iTunes (Edit=>Preferences=>'iPod' tab):
1) Automatically update all songs and playlists. This is the default mode, in which your entire music library, including playlists, is automatically synced to your iPod. If the music library on your computer exceeds the iPod storage capacity, you are prompted to select a different update method.
2) Automatically update selected playlists only. With this option, iTunes automatically copies the playlists you have selected to the iPod when you connect it to the computer.
3) Manually manage songs and playlists. You can also choose to transfer music to the iPod manually. This allows you to drag and drop individual songs and playlists from iTunes to the iPod. -
can someone pls help me with java on my macbook pro because after i download the mountain lion java has died and i need java to see streaming quotes from stock market
Java is no longer included in Mac OS X by default. If you want Java, you will have to install it.
However, note that you should think twice before installing Java for such a trivial need as looking at stock market quotes. There are other ways to get that information that don't involve Java, and using Java in your web browser is a HUGE security risk right now. Java has been vulnerable to attack almost constantly for the last year, and has become a very popular, frequently used method for getting malware installed via "drive-by downloads." You really, truly don't want to be using it. See:
